What Matters Most

Case type determines cost range: a straightforward marriage-based green card ($1,500-4,000 in legal fees) costs a fraction of an asylum case ($5,000-15,000) or employment-based EB-1 petition ($6,000-10,000+).

Pro Tip

Ask whether government filing fees are included in the quoted price. USCIS filing fees ($500-2,500 depending on form type) are separate from attorney fees and can significantly increase total cost.

Common Mistake

Using a 'notario' or immigration consultant instead of a licensed attorney. In many countries, 'notario' implies legal authority — in the US, it doesn't. Errors from unqualified preparers cause denied applications that cost thousands more to fix.

Detailed Cost Breakdown

Immigration Lawyer Cost Items — Moreno Valley

Adjusted for Moreno Valley
13 cost items — hover rows for details
ItemLow Est.High Est.Note
Initial consultation
$102$357
Family-based green card
$3,062$8,165attorney fees only
Employment-based green card (EB-2/3)
$4,082$12,247attorney fees
H-1B visa petition
$2,041$6,124attorney fees
USCIS filing fees (I-485)
$1,163$1,470government fee
USCIS filing fees (I-130)
$546$546government fee
Naturalization / citizenship (N-400)
$1,531$4,082attorney + filing
DACA renewal
$510$2,041attorney fees
Asylum application
$3,062$10,206attorney fees
Deportation defense / removal
$5,103$20,412complex cases
K-1 fiancé visa
$1,531$4,082attorney fees
Medical exam (immigration)
$204$510
Translation & document prep
$102$510

How to Save on Immigration Lawyer in Moreno Valley

1

Ask about fee structures upfront: hourly, flat-fee, contingency, and retainer models all exist in CA. The right model depends on your case complexity.

2

Get fee agreements in writing before work begins. Verbal agreements about legal fees are the most common source of attorney-client disputes.

3

Most Moreno Valley attorneys offer free initial consultations — use these to compare communication style, strategy, and fee structures before committing.

4

Check CA bar association records for any disciplinary actions. A clean record isn't a guarantee of quality, but a problematic record is a clear warning.
